The James Franco Gucci Ad is Back and Better than Ever

As the face of the first ever male Gucci scent, it's not surprising that they've brought back this celebrity hunk for the new James Franco Gucci ad. Very similar to the commercial he did back in 2008, it features a very wet, very smoldering Franco.

Launching globally in April, I'm sure you'll be seeing the James Franco Gucci ad before then--at least, I hope I do. Personifying "the sort of nonchalance and unforced appeal that is most attractive in a man," according to creative director Frida Giannini, who wouldn't?
